PhD Topic: Root of Trust for legacy Cyber Physical Systems and AI models using fingerprinting
PhD Position: Cyber Physical Systems
- This specific position is at the University of Limerick.
- PhD Topic: Root of Trust for legacy Cyber Physical Systems and AI models using fingerprinting
- Applicants should have a strong foundation in cybersecurity, AI, software (PhD1) and hardware (PhD2). Supervisors include Professor Donna O'Shea and Professor Tom Newe.
- For more information around it, please contact Donna O Shea via https://www.linkedin.com/in/donna-o-shea
- Entry Requirements: BSc or BEng (Honours) in Computer Science, Computer Engineering, or Electronic Engineering
- Stipend: €25,000 per annual
- Duration: 4 years
- Supports: PhD fees, laptop, travel, and consumables fully covered
- Host Institutions: UL, UCC, MTU, or QUB

About CyberUnite
CyberUnite is a landmark research project funded under the HEA North-South Research Programme. The project is led by University of Limerick (Ireland) and Queens University Belfast (QUB) and partners Munster Technological University (MTU) and University College Cork (UCC).
